编程语言是计算机程序设计中的重要工具,每一种编程语言都有其适用范围和优缺点。在过去的几十年中,编程语言的发展经历了多个阶段,从第一代机器语言、第二代汇编语言、第三代高级编程语言,到现在的第四代语言和面向对象编程语言。现在,我们来看一下编程语言排名前五的有哪些。
Java是一种面向对象、跨平台的编程语言,由Sun Microsystems公司于1995年推出。Java语言的特点是具有平台无关性、面向对象、安全性高、支持多线程、支持网络编程等。Java语言广泛应用于Web开发、企业级应用开发、移动应用开发、大数据处理等领域。Java语言在开发工具和框架上也有很多选择,如Eclipse、IntelliJ IDEA、Spring、Hibernate等。
Java语言在编程语言排名中一直保持着领先地位,在TIOBE编程语言排行榜中位居榜首。Java语言的优势在于其广泛的应用领域、可扩展性强、开发工具和框架成熟、社区活跃等。
Python是一种高级编程语言,由Guido van Rossum于1989年开发而成。Python语言的特点是简洁明了、易读易写、支持多种编程范式、具有可扩展性、可移植性等。Python语言广泛应用于Web开发、科学计算、人工智能、数据分析等领域。Python语言拥有丰富的开源工具和库,如NumPy、Pandas、Matplotlib、Django、Flask等。
Python语言在近年来在编程语言排名中迅速崛起,在TIOBE编程语言排行榜中已经超过C++,位居第三。Python语言的优势在于其简洁易读、可扩展性强、社区活跃、适用于多种领域等。
C语言是一种高级计算机编程语言,由Dennis Ritchie于1972年开发而成。C语言的特点是具有高效性、可移植性、可控性等。C语言广泛应用于系统开发、嵌入式开发、游戏开发等领域。C语言是Unix、Linux等操作系统的主要开发语言之一,也是其他编程语言的基础。
C语言在编程语言排名中一直保持着稳定的地位,在TIOBE编程语言排行榜中位居第二。C语言的优势在于其高效性、可控性强、适用于系统开发等。
C++语言是一种高级计算机编程语言,是C语言的扩展和改进版,由Bjarne Stroustrup于1983年开发而成。C++语言的特点是面向对象、高效、可移植、可扩展等。C++语言广泛应用于系统开发、游戏开发、高性能计算等领域。C++语言是许多游戏引擎和操作系统的主要开发语言之一。
C++语言在编程语言排名中一直保持着稳定的地位,在TIOBE编程语言排行榜中位居第四。C++语言的优势在于其高效性、可扩展性强、面向对象等。
JavaScript是一种基于对象和事件驱动的脚本语言,由Netscape公司于1995年推出。JavaScript语言的特点是具有跨平台性、易学易用、动态性、灵活性等。JavaScript语言广泛应用于Web前端开发、移动应用开发、桌面应用开发等领域。JavaScript语言是Web前端开发的主要编程语言之一,可以用于开发动态网页、交互式用户界面等。
JavaScript语言在编程语言排名中一直保持着稳定的地位,在TIOBE编程语言排行榜中位居第七。JavaScript语言的优势在于其易学易用、动态性强、适用于Web前端开发等。
除了上述编程语言排名前五的语言,还有许多其他编程语言值得关注,如PHP、Swift、Go、Ruby、Kotlin等。每种编程语言都有其适用范围和优缺点,开发者需要根据具体需求选择合适的编程语言。